Police Helpline after the Cumbria Mass Shooting
Jun 2nd, 2010 at 10:25pm
 
I see the police have published a 0800 number for their helpline.   Once again we have the ridiculous problem that what is clearly intended to be a helpful, considerate and generous gesture by the Cumbrian police fails abysmally.

Those calling from a landline will be able to call the police free of charge but those calling from a mobile will be subject to a charge of up to 40p per Sad minute!

This is particularly ironic given the recently closed consultation by Ofcom on non-geographic numbering structure.

This is something which really must be sorted out by Ofcom.

Surely the police should have chosen an 03 number or even a normal geographic number either of which would have been better than the 0800.

No reference is given for this comment - nor is the number quoted.

Are we sure that the number in question is not within the Helplines Association Scheme, which means that nearly all mobile companies would waive their charges? It would unquestionably qualify, so it is an administrative oversight if this has not been done.

If this is perhaps a new line that has been set up specially then in circumstances like this I imagine that most of the mobile companies would agree to waive their charges if simply approached directly, rather than waiting for the formal procedures to be completed. In similar cases previously the Helplines Association has itself taken the initiative. Members, who are often quick to spot these cases, may like to make a note of the Helplines Association telephone number and always give them a call when this happens. See http://helplines.community.officelive.com/contactus.aspx for a choice of numbers and a most extensive briefing on call costs.

Clearly it would be better if providers of 080 helplines did not have to go through this additional step. It does however provide a means for issuing a single number that enables those who pay at a hefty rate for geo and 03 calls to get help without any charge. We have a workaround; let us hope for a full solution in the not too distant future.
